of variations to existing 2 storey filling service station building, forecourt & drive thru facility as constructed. Previously granted under ABP. PL 07.247306 (planning ref: 16/437). Retention to variations to building as constructed to include: • increased service station building size & layouts, variations to retail/food area, extended storage/plant area & kitchen to the rear of building along with extended seating area & access to first floor, • new first floor area to include seating/staff facilities/toilet facilities/storage, • revised elevations & canopies, • signage to building. Retention permission also for revised site layout & all associated site development works & services as constructed, to include: • forecourt revisions & canopy, • carparking layout, • bin compound & services as constructed to same, • Totem & on-site signage, • all as constructed services & infrastructural site works & layouts associated with forecourt and building
Core Refusal Reason
Significant traffic safety hazards arising from a circuitous internal routing system and potential vehicular conflicts between the drive-thru facility and site access points.
Decision Maker's Conclusion
- The proposed entry traffic movements from the north-eastern access involve a circuitous routing system that creates a high risk of conflicting turning movements with the existing drive-thru arrangement.
- The layout as constructed has the potential to cause collisions with oncoming third-party vehicles and may necessitate unauthorized vehicular entry onto adjacent third-party lands.
- The development fails to comply with DM Standard 28 and DM Standard 33(a) of the County Development Plan, as it would interfere with the safety and free flow of traffic and endanger public safety by reason of traffic hazard.
